View Top Employees for The Referee's Association
img Location Ryton On Dunsmore, Warwickshire, United Kingdom
img Employees 9
img Location Ryton On Dunsmore, Warwickshire, United Kingdom
img Employees 9
img LinkedIn linkedin.com/company/the-ra